Access control is a fundamental aspect of security that regulates actions performed in a system based on predefined rules, focusing on confidentiality, integrity, and availability. It can be implemented through various models such as Mandatory Access Control (MAC) and Discretionary Access Control (DAC), each with different properties and mechanisms to enforce rules. The document also discusses advanced topics like role-based access control (RBAC) and attribute-based access control (ABAC), emphasizing the challenges and considerations in effectively managing access permissions.